“My Husband Ignores Me and Our Children but Lavishes Money on Other Women,” Alausa Cries Out

Nollywood actress Morenike Alausa has opened up about her struggles in marriage, revealing that she was abandoned by her husband despite having five children together. In an emotional interview featured on the official YouTube channel of Kunleafod TV, Alausa recounted the painful experiences she endured while raising her children alone.

According to the actress, her husband neglected his responsibilities as a father and a husband, leaving her to shoulder the burden of caring for their children. She noted that while he continued to live a carefree lifestyle, she focused on ensuring the wellbeing of her children, especially her daughters, whom she described as her greatest motivation to keep pushing forward.

Alausa emphasized that her determination to educate her female children stemmed from her personal experience in marriage, explaining that she wanted them to be independent and capable of choosing the right partners in life.

In her words, Alausa said, “My husband left me with 5 kids, he sleeps with different women and drinks alcohol in public.

He does not care about the welfare of me and my children and he is happy to spend his money on other women outside our matrimonial home. I’m determined to make sure that my female children go to school because I want them to get married to an educated man.”
